Timeline: The re-evaluation must occur at least once every three years. The student must be re-evaluated every three years, unless the IEP team members and the student's parents agree otherwise. The purpose of the re-evaluation is to determine whether she is still eligible for and requires special education services.
Frequency of IEP Goal Updates By law, the PPT must meet at least once a year to review and update the IEP. However, depending on the student's needs and circumstances, the team may decide to meet more frequently. Therefore, a student's IEP goals should be reviewed and updated annually at a minimum.
